Title: Tax Manager
Company: Public Accounting
Compensation: $140,000 to $160,000 base plus bonus
Location: San Diego, CA - Hybrid

Overview
Our client, a well established public accounting firm, is hiring a Tax Manager to support its private client practice serving high net worth individuals and families. This role combines advanced tax planning, client advisory, and team leadership with a focus on income, trust, estate, and wealth transfer strategies. The position offers the opportunity to build long term client relationships while growing within a collaborative, people focused environment that values professional development, internal career mobility, and work life balance, supported by competitive compensation and a comprehensive benefits package.

Core Responsibilities
* Lead preparation and review of complex tax filings across individual, trust, estate, partnership, corporate, and nonprofit entities
* Evaluate personal, trust, and estate structures to identify planning opportunities and reduce tax exposure
* Advise clients on wealth transfer, estate flow, liquidity planning, and business succession strategies
* Review estate planning and legal documents to support tax and succession objectives
* Research and resolve technical tax matters related to individual, trust, and estate compliance and planning
* Oversee staff work to ensure accuracy, quality, and timely delivery
* Coach and develop tax professionals through ongoing mentorship and technical guidance
* Act as a primary client contact, proactively identifying value added solutions
* Support practice growth through referrals, proposal support, and participation in professional networking

Qualifications
* Bachelor's degree in Accounting or related field
* Active CPA, EA, or JD required
* 5+ years of public accounting experience with a focus on individual, fiduciary, and estate taxation
* Strong knowledge of federal tax regulations impacting high net worth individuals and families
* Experience with pass through entities and private foundations preferred
* Strong written and verbal communication skills
* Interest in client development and long term relationship building
